Akha notebook 30
Description:
Handwritten notes on daily life in an Akha village including building houses, social customs, and hunting. When a house is built, a dog, chicken, or goat may be killed as an offering. The dogs reared in the village are only killed in winter, otherwise there is bad luck for hunters. These notes were taken during sessions with an Akha consultant in Copenhagen.
